The wonder of wooden toys

Wooden toys have been around for centuries and were often made at home by a parent for their child as a birthday or Christmas present. For wealthier families, the toys were more often than not made by accomplished craftsmen and were of exceptional quality. These craftsmen passed down their skills to each new generation and these skills survive to this day.
Traditional toys such as these remain timeless and appeal to each new generation of children due to their simplicity and durability. The amount of time and care that goes into making wooden toys means that they are of a much higher standard than contemporary plastic toys and are also more durable and safer with no tiny pieces that could present a choking hazard, than their modern plastic counterparts.
